Dearing - Mr. Bobby H. McGahee, 90, entered into rest at his residence on Sunday, August 2, 2020.
A private graveside service will be held with Rev. Jim Miller officiating.
Mr. McGahee was a native and lifelong resident of McDuffie County. He was retired from the Savannah River Site after 30 years of service. He was the retired owner of Thomson Super Curb. He was a member of Salem United Methodist Church.
He was preceded in death by his daughter, Mary Patsy Reese. He is survived by his 4 daughters, Rita (Miguel) Faure, Evans, Gloria Machalk, Louisville, Kathy (David) Gunnels, Tx., and Tonya (Robert) Gunby, Stapleton; his 9 grandchildren, Matthew Holley, Tammie Graham, Travis Holley, Eric Usry, Chris Gunnels, Sarah Gunnels Wong, Elizabeth Gunnels Salhi, Cody Gunby, and Kimberly Gunby; and his 9 great-grandchildren.
